Output 83836c6314d12f25238345ee9f5205add2fd0a68ed74bc9b6aa49ee598682d16:0

value
498500000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 8c9baf6ca35e1f9ec84ad70bb17261103f052d08 OP_EQUALVERIFY OP_CHECKSIG
address
DHxZeKFxEjr16C4zeBY19pKTWPrY4kqFXx
transaction
83836c6314d12f25238345ee9f5205add2fd0a68ed74bc9b6aa49ee598682d16